    Computer forensics is a specialized field that involves utilizing procedures and techniques for acquiring prospective evidence in cyber investigations. CHFI professionals are trained to document all cybercrime evidence and utilize computer data recovery skills to extract information from deleted, encrypted, or corrupted files.

    What will you learn

    Learning Objective of Computer Hacking Forensic Investigator Training (CHFI) Course

    Perform incident response and computer forensics.

    Perform electronic evidence collections.

    Perform digital forensic acquisitions as an analyst.

    Perform bit-stream Imaging/acquiring of the digital media seized during the process of investigation.

    Examine and analyze text, graphics, multimedia, and digital images.

    Conduct thorough examinations of computer hard disk drives, and other electronic data storage media

    Identify data, images and/or activity which may be the target of an internal investigation.

    Establish threat intelligence and key learning points to support pro active profiling and scenario modelling.

    Search file slack space where PC type technologies are employed.

    File MAC times (Modified, Accessed, and Create dates and times) as evidence of access and event sequences.

    Examine file type and file header information.

    Review e-mail communications including web mail and Internet Instant Messaging programs

    Why Computer Hacking Forensic Investigator Training?

    EC-Council is one of the few organizations that specialize in information security (IS) to achieve ANSI 17024 accreditation for its Computer Hacking Forensic Investigator certification.

    The CHFI v10 program has been redesigned and updated after thorough investigation including current market equirements, job tasks analysis, and recent industry focus on forensic skills.

    It is designed and developed by experienced subject matter experts and digital forensics practitioners.

    CHFI is a complete vendor-neutral course covering all major forensics investigations technologies and solutions.

    It covers all the relevant knowledge-bases and skills to meets regulatory compliance standards such as ISO 27001, PCI DSS, SOX, HIPPA, etc.
